Prognostic value of the age-adjusted International Prognostic Index in chemosensitive recurrent or refractory non-Hodgkin's lymphomas treated with high-dose BEAM therapy and autologous stem cell transplantation

High-dose therapy (HDT) is now recommended for patients under 60 years of age with chemosensitive relapsed aggressive non-Hodgkin's lymphoma. However, approximately half of these patients will be cured by HDT. Prognostic factors are needed to predict which patients with chemosensitive lymphoma to second-line therapy could benefit from HDT. We retrospectively investigated the prognostic value of the widely used age-adjusted International Prognostic Index (AA-IPI) calculated at the time of relapse (35 patients) or just before second-line salvage therapy for primary refractory disease (5 patients). The median age was 51 years ( range 18-64 years). Thirty-six patients had diffuse large B-cell lymphoma. Salvage cytoreductive therapy before HDT was DHAP/ESHAP (cytarabine, cysplatin, etoposide, steroids) in 17 patients, VIM3-Arac/ MAMI ( high-dose cytarabine, ifosfamide, methyl-gag, amsacrine) in 17 patients, CHOP (cyclophosphamide, doxorubicin, vincristine, prednisone) or reinforced CHOP in 4 patients, high-dose cyclophosphamide and etoposide in 2 patients. The HDT regimen consisted of BEAM ( carmusine, cytarabine, etoposide, melphalan) in all cases. Eleven patients were in partial remission and 29 in complete remission at the time of HDT. Ten patients had an IPI 41, 16 had relapsed early ( 56 months after first-line therapy) or disease was refractory to first-line therapy ( 5 of the 16 patients). The median follow-up was 6.07 years ( range 1.24-9.74 years). Overall survival was not statistically different in patients with refractory disease or in those who relapsed early compared with late failures (46 months after first-line chemotherapy) (P = 1), but the AA-IPI 41 was associated with a poor outcome (P = 0.03). In conclusion, the AA-IPI could have a prognostic value in patients with chemosensitive recurrent lymphoma treated with BEAM HDT.
